What makes an ultramarathon different from a marathon β and how should your training actually change? In this episode Coaches Caroline and Valerie explain the real demands of ultra running (road vs trail, time-on-feet, carry & fueling needs) and give a coachable, down-to-earth plan for runners who want to go beyond 26.2 miles without breaking themselves.
π Key takeaways
- β Ultra = any distance > 26.2 miles (common formats: 50K β 31.07 miles, 50-mile, 100K, 100-mile).
- β Train similarly to a marathon β but add time-on-feet: more total volume and more sessions that simulate long hours on your feet.
- β Trail ultras arenβt just longer road runs: add technical trail practice, uphill/downhill drills, and terrain-specific strength.
